Job Summary

This position is responsible for maintaining equipment in the facility, troubleshooting and replacing equipment parts as needed to support beverage packaging and process operations.  

 

Duties and Responsibilities

    Work in a team or autonomously completing work orders and provide maintenance support in a high-speed manufacturing environment. 

    Perform set-up, adjustment, timing, troubleshooting, and replacement of mechanical equipment. 

    Contributes to a safe workplace by performing all tasks in accordance with NFPA70E, OSHA, EPA, FDA, Lock Out/Tag Out/Try Out safety rules, codes, policies and regulations and Confined Entry policies. 

    Work to reduce unplanned downtime through effective troubleshooting, maintaining, and repairing equipment, disassembling and reassembling of machinery, overhauling gearboxes, pumps and motors, and replacing bearings, bushings, etc. to ensure confirmation of specifications or production requirements 

    Perform mechanical work e.g., major equipment overhauls, motor/gearbox replacements, valve and pump maintenance, and lube routes. 

    Perform quality, maintenance, and housekeeping checks and record results in automated computer system programs. 

    Interpret schematics and equipment manuals. 

    Adhere to plant safety and sanitation requirements; Complete assigned work efficiently and per Standard Operating Procedures (SOP's). 

    Be part of an effective work planning process that utilizes work order, planners, and part staging. 

    Assist with process improvement and initiate change. 

    Analyze knowledge & process data and make decisions on equipment maintenance and improvement activities.
